I decorated a small pizza box - this is one from Stampin' Up but really you can decorate any box either found or made


I printed off an image that appeared on the front of a Vogue magazine in 1917
I only have an inkjet printer so it was pretty basic.


I layered it onto some JAP paper - single sided to give it some strength and a bit of shine


The DP comes from a Paperarmia set as do the sentiments



A bit of ribbon to help lift the lid
Some gold glitter stickers for a bit of edging and glamour


It is not big but can hold a gift card or small gift
